🎙 Episode Overview: In this powerful and heartfelt episode, Cedric Marlowe sits down with Jill Ferrari, a trailblazing commercial real estate developer, licensed attorney, and community leader. Jill shares her inspiring journey—from growing up in a blue-collar family and losing her father early, to building transformative housing projects across Michigan and leading initiatives that empower women in real estate.
